Alhaji Mohammed Mashud Wins 2021 Ghana National Best Farmer Award

 44-year-old farmer, Mr. Alhaji Mohammed Mashud who comes from the Mion District in the Northern region has been awarded the National Best Farmer prize for 2021. 



Alhaji Mashud would receive GH¢600,000 in cash and an insurance cover amounting to GH¢500,000 after he was named the National Best Farmer for 2021.  


The first runner up, Suleman Yidana from the North East Region would receive a tractor and disc plough,  GH¢200,000 insurance cover, a study trip to Israel and a sprayer.


The second runner-up, Rev Samuel Sida from the Ahafo Region also attained a Nissan Navara pickup and an insurance cover of GH¢200,000. 


The Best fisherman prize went to Mr. Kweku Ehun of the Gomoa East District of the Central Region who earned a two-bedroom house to be constructed at a setting of his preference. 


Other regional award winners were also rewarded. About 160 farmers were been awarded in various categories at the 37th National Famers Day Awards event organized in Cape Coast.
